Output f61c307560d1885dd35ef73b9cdddaaa10bc55d8e4b880c661bcaafcc586e079:16

value
2499563
script pubkey
OP_0 OP_PUSHBYTES_20 edf295f1079d45750908e5cec36389ce97f8b6d8
address
bc1qaheftug8n4zh2zgguh8vxcufe6tl3dkcv6tc6a
transaction
f61c307560d1885dd35ef73b9cdddaaa10bc55d8e4b880c661bcaafcc586e079
spent
true